It is still not possible to select an NFS-mounted directory for storage.
It would be convenient if this was possible and lead to the question if
one would like to store the metadata in a MySQL database.

But more serious is that the digikam program can't connect to the mysqld
socket /var/run/mysqld/mysqld.sock:

1527634 connect(24, {sa_family=AF_UNIX,
sun_path="/var/run/mysqld/mysqld.sock"}, 110) = -1 EACCES (Permission
denied)

I did an strace of mysql -p mysql and that has no problems. If you want
me to attach straces for both, please say so. For now I assume that the
problem is related to the snap environment - I remember having problems
with firefox opening files outside the snap chroot/container/whatever.
